The wind beats the “heat wave” on the island for now, with gusts of up to 70 kilometers per hour

Lanzarote remains on yellow alert for high temperatures, although so far the thermometers have not exceeded 32 degrees. The situation could worsen over the weekend.

Lanzarote has completed its second day on pre-alert for high temperatures this Wednesday, although so far the thermometers have not reached the announced forecasts. In addition, the thermal sensation has been dampened by the strong wind, which is what is marking the meteorological situation.

Both Tuesday and Wednesday, in almost all the municipalities of the island the wind has blown with an intensity of between 40 and 50 kilometers per hour, and both days have been recorded gusts above 70 kilometers per hour. Specifically, at the airport station, 71 were reached.

Regarding temperatures, the Aemet stations place the highest also in the airport area, with 32 degrees at noon this Wednesday, and in Playa Blanca, with 31. In any case, the figure is slightly below the forecasts, which indicated that it could reach 34 degrees, which activated the yellow warning.

In addition, in other municipalities of the island, such as Haría and Tinajo, it has not even reached 26 degrees, according to Aemet data.

As for the next few days, this Thursday the yellow warning will continue to be activated, with a very similar forecast of both wind and temperatures. However, the weekend could get worse.

For Saturday, Aemet expects thermometers to reach 35 degrees in Lanzarote but, above all, announces a significant decrease in wind intensity.

On that day, it expects it to have a speed of between 10 and 20 kilometers per hour, and on Sunday only 5 kilometers per hour. For that day, the forecast is that the temperature will be 34 degrees, which without wind would increase the thermal sensation.
